New commit detected on ManageIQ/manageiq/master: https://github.com/ManageIQ/manageiq/commit/77a77d710e7271d92b8b865a3fcb2d46cb27ea8d commit 77a77d710e7271d92b8b865a3fcb2d46cb27ea8d Author: Ladislav Smola <lsmola> AuthorDate: Thu Aug 10 11:20:11 2017 +0200 Commit: Ladislav Smola <lsmola> CommitDate: Thu Aug 10 11:20:11 2017 +0200 Make networks vms relations distinct Make networks vms relations distinct, otherwise the Vm count could be shown as higher, if the the vm has multiple ports plugged into the same network.
